A 31-year-old man from Mmabatho in the North West has been charged with murder after the burning to death of his two toddlers.

The man allegedly burnt his two children after an argument with his wife.

Molopo area police spokesman, Captain Job Mothibi, said the man had been separated from his wife for some time.

Mothibi said the man on Friday went to Montshioa where his wife stayed. There the couple had "some disagreement".

The man then allegedly took the children, age two and three, and went to Mmabatho where he lived. There the man is alleged to have burnt the toddlers.

Mothibi said it was not yet clear what the man used to burn his children, but their wounds were serious.

The two-year-old was taken to Tshepong Hospital in Klerksdorp, and the three-year-old to George Mkhari Hospital in GaRankuwa, where they died yesterday.

Mothibi said the man then tried to commit suicide by crashing his car. He is in the Mafikeng Hospital with serious injuries.

He is due to appear in the Mmabatho magistrates' court when he recovers.
